Transaction 5011afcc579a7feaa252b11498946375cd335c61f14081fabf8689adeef8a15e

2 Input
2 Outputs
  • 5011afcc579a7feaa252b11498946375cd335c61f14081fabf8689adeef8a15e:0
  • value  121041
    address  34i6TxwEZ6Bj6KB4vFcvgk3kZiZj21RG57
  • 5011afcc579a7feaa252b11498946375cd335c61f14081fabf8689adeef8a15e:1
  • value  1095252
    address  bc1q8xtn8swe59uhju2kzgexkudg2slffmmwmkyalj